PREPARATION OF MALEIC ANHYDRIDE FROM FOUR-CARBON HYDROCARBONS 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E Vanadium-free catalysts consisting essentially of oxides of titanium and phosphorus have been found to be especially effective in the oxidation of n-butane, n-butenes and 1,3-butadiene with molecular oxygen in the vapor phase to yield maleic anhydride. The reaction with n-butane gives an especially pure product in good yield and selectivity.
